/* Legal values for sh_type (section type). */
#define SHT_NULL 0 /* Section header table entry unused */
#define SHT_PROGBITS 1 /* Program data */
#define SHT_SYMTAB 2 /* Symbol table */
#define SHT_STRTAB 3 /* String table */
#define SHT_RELA 4 /* Relocation entries with addends */
#define SHT_HASH 5 /* Symbol hash table */
#define SHT_DYNAMIC 6 /* Dynamic linking information */
#define SHT_NOTE 7 /* Notes */
#define SHT_NOBITS 8 /* Program space with no data (bss) */
#define SHT_REL 9 /* Relocation entries, no addends */
#define SHT_SHLIB 10 /* Reserved */
#define SHT_DYNSYM 11 /* Dynamic linker symbol table */
#define SHT_INIT_ARRAY 14 /* Array of constructors */
#define SHT_FINI_ARRAY 15 /* Array of destructors */
#define SHT_PREINIT_ARRAY 16 /* Array of pre-constructors */
#define SHT_GROUP 17 /* Section group */
#define SHT_SYMTAB_SHNDX 18 /* Extended section indeces */
#define SHT_NUM 19 /* Number of defined types. */
#define SHT_LOOS 0x60000000 /* Start OS-specific. */
#define SHT_GNU_ATTRIBUTES 0x6ffffff5 /* Object attributes. */
#define SHT_GNU_HASH 0x6ffffff6 /* GNU-style hash table. */
#define SHT_GNU_LIBLIST 0x6ffffff7 /* Prelink library list */
#define SHT_CHECKSUM 0x6ffffff8 /* Checksum for DSO content. */
#define SHT_LOSUNW 0x6ffffffa /* Sun-specific low bound. */
#define SHT_SUNW_move 0x6ffffffa
#define SHT_SUNW_COMDAT 0x6ffffffb
#define SHT_SUNW_syminfo 0x6ffffffc
#define SHT_GNU_verdef 0x6ffffffd /* Version definition section. */
#define SHT_GNU_verneed 0x6ffffffe /* Version needs section. */
#define SHT_GNU_versym 0x6fffffff /* Version symbol table. */
#define SHT_HISUNW 0x6fffffff /* Sun-specific high bound. */
#define SHT_HIOS 0x6fffffff /* End OS-specific type */
#define SHT_LOPROC 0x70000000 /* Start of processor-specific */
#define SHT_HIPROC 0x7fffffff /* End of processor-specific */
#define SHT_LOUSER 0x80000000 /* Start of application-specific */
#define SHT_HIUSER 0x8fffffff /* End of application-specific */
/* Legal values for sh_flags (section flags). */
#define SHF_WRITE (1 << 0) /* Writable */
#define SHF_ALLOC (1 << 1) /* Occupies memory during execution */
#define SHF_EXECINSTR (1 << 2) /* Executable */
#define SHF_MERGE (1 << 4) /* Might be merged */
#define SHF_STRINGS (1 << 5) /* Contains nul-terminated strings */
#define SHF_INFO_LINK (1 << 6) /* `sh_info' contains SHT index */
#define SHF_LINK_ORDER (1 << 7) /* Preserve order after combining */
#define SHF_OS_NONCONFORMING (1 << 8) /* Non-standard OS specific handling
required */
#define SHF_GROUP (1 << 9) /* Section is member of a group. */
#define SHF_TLS (1 << 10) /* Section hold thread-local data. */
#define SHF_MASKOS 0x0ff00000 /* OS-specific. */
#define SHF_MASKPROC 0xf0000000 /* Processor-specific */
#define SHF_ORDERED (1 << 30) /* Special ordering requirement
(Solaris). */
#define SHF_EXCLUDE (1 << 31) /* Section is excluded unless
referenced or allocated (Solaris).*/
/* Section group handling. */
#define GRP_COMDAT 0x1 /* Mark group as COMDAT. */
/* Symbol table entry. */
typedef struct
{
Elf32_Word st_name; /* Symbol name (string tbl index) */
Elf32_Addr st_value; /* Symbol value */
Elf32_Word st_size; /* Symbol size */
unsigned char st_info; /* Symbol type and binding */
unsigned char st_other; /* Symbol visibility */
Elf32_Section st_shndx; /* Section index */
} Elf32_Sym;
typedef struct
{
Elf64_Word st_name; /* Symbol name (string tbl index) */
unsigned char st_info; /* Symbol type and binding */
unsigned char st_other; /* Symbol visibility */
Elf64_Section st_shndx; /* Section index */
Elf64_Addr st_value; /* Symbol value */
Elf64_Xword st_size; /* Symbol size */
} Elf64_Sym;
/* The syminfo section if available contains additional information about
every dynamic symbol. */
typedef struct
{
Elf32_Half si_boundto; /* Direct bindings, symbol bound to */
Elf32_Half si_flags; /* Per symbol flags */
} Elf32_Syminfo;
typedef struct
{
Elf64_Half si_boundto; /* Direct bindings, symbol bound to */
Elf64_Half si_flags; /* Per symbol flags */
} Elf64_Syminfo;
/* Possible values for si_boundto. */
#define SYMINFO_BT_SELF 0xffff /* Symbol bound to self */
#define SYMINFO_BT_PARENT 0xfffe /* Symbol bound to parent */
#define SYMINFO_BT_LOWRESERVE 0xff00 /* Beginning of reserved entries */
/* Possible bitmasks for si_flags. */
#define SYMINFO_FLG_DIRECT 0x0001 /* Direct bound symbol */
#define SYMINFO_FLG_PASSTHRU 0x0002 /* Pass-thru symbol for translator */
#define SYMINFO_FLG_COPY 0x0004 /* Symbol is a copy-reloc */
#define SYMINFO_FLG_LAZYLOAD 0x0008 /* Symbol bound to object to be lazy
loaded */
/* Syminfo version values. */
#define SYMINFO_NONE 0
#define SYMINFO_CURRENT 1
#define SYMINFO_NUM 2
/* How to extract and insert information held in the st_info field. */
#define ELF32_ST_BIND(val) (((unsigned char) (val)) >> 4)
#define ELF32_ST_TYPE(val) ((val) & 0xf)
#define ELF32_ST_INFO(bind, type) (((bind) << 4) + ((type) & 0xf))
/* Both Elf32_Sym and Elf64_Sym use the same one-byte st_info field. */
#define ELF64_ST_BIND(val) ELF32_ST_BIND (val)
#define ELF64_ST_TYPE(val) ELF32_ST_TYPE (val)
#define ELF64_ST_INFO(bind, type) ELF32_ST_INFO ((bind), (type))
/* Legal values for ST_BIND subfield of st_info (symbol binding). */
#define STB_LOCAL 0 /* Local symbol */
#define STB_GLOBAL 1 /* Global symbol */
#define STB_WEAK 2 /* Weak symbol */
#define STB_NUM 3 /* Number of defined types. */
#define STB_LOOS 10 /* Start of OS-specific */
#define STB_GNU_UNIQUE 10 /* Unique symbol. */
#define STB_HIOS 12 /* End of OS-specific */
#define STB_LOPROC 13 /* Start of processor-specific */
#define STB_HIPROC 15 /* End of processor-specific */
/* Legal values for ST_TYPE subfield of st_info (symbol type). */
#define STT_NOTYPE 0 /* Symbol type is unspecified */
#define STT_OBJECT 1 /* Symbol is a data object */
#define STT_FUNC 2 /* Symbol is a code object */
#define STT_SECTION 3 /* Symbol associated with a section */
#define STT_FILE 4 /* Symbol's name is file name */
#define STT_COMMON 5 /* Symbol is a common data object */
#define STT_TLS 6 /* Symbol is thread-local data object*/
#define STT_NUM 7 /* Number of defined types. */
#define STT_LOOS 10 /* Start of OS-specific */
#define STT_GNU_IFUNC 10 /* Symbol is indirect code object */
#define STT_HIOS 12 /* End of OS-specific */
#define STT_LOPROC 13 /* Start of processor-specific */
#define STT_HIPROC 15 /* End of processor-specific */
/* Symbol table indices are found in the hash buckets and chain table
of a symbol hash table section. This special index value indicates
the end of a chain, meaning no further symbols are found in that bucket. */
#define STN_UNDEF 0 /* End of a chain. */
/* How to extract and insert information held in the st_other field. */
#define ELF32_ST_VISIBILITY(o) ((o) & 0x03)
/* For ELF64 the definitions are the same. */
#define ELF64_ST_VISIBILITY(o) ELF32_ST_VISIBILITY (o)
/* Symbol visibility specification encoded in the st_other field. */
#define STV_DEFAULT 0 /* Default symbol visibility rules */
#define STV_INTERNAL 1 /* Processor specific hidden class */
#define STV_HIDDEN 2 /* Sym unavailable in other modules */
#define STV_PROTECTED 3 /* Not preemptible, not exported */
/* Relocation table entry without addend (in section of type SHT_REL). */
typedef struct
{
Elf32_Addr r_offset; /* Address */
Elf32_Word r_info; /* Relocation type and symbol index */
} Elf32_Rel;
/* I have seen two different definitions of the Elf64_Rel and
Elf64_Rela structures, so we'll leave them out until Novell (or
whoever) gets their act together. */
/* The following, at least, is used on Sparc v9, MIPS, and Alpha. */
typedef struct
{
Elf64_Addr r_offset; /* Address */
Elf64_Xword r_info; /* Relocation type and symbol index */
} Elf64_Rel;
/* Relocation table entry with addend (in section of type SHT_RELA). */
typedef struct
{
Elf32_Addr r_offset; /* Address */
Elf32_Word r_info; /* Relocation type and symbol index */
Elf32_Sword r_addend; /* Addend */
} Elf32_Rela;
